A complete silver sceat of Early-Medieval (Anglo-Saxon) date (c. AD 710 - c. AD 765). Series E, variety F (Abramson 2006, 13 and 87).

Coin data (numismatics)

Denomination: Sceat
Category: Early Anglo-Saxon silver coin (sceatta)

Type: Series E (Variety F)
Obverse description: Quilled crescent enclosing three bars Reverse description: Beaded standard with a cross pommée opposite a single pellet, an angular symbol in opposite corners
Degree of wear: Slightly worn: very fine
